How Weight Controls Tempo and Face Stability
Total mass and center of gravity (CG) directly shape stroke rhythm and face control. An improperly balanced putter forces wrist flicks and arc deviations, costing strokes on makeable putts. Biomechanical studies confirm that heavier heads reduce wrist breakdown by up to 30%, stabilizing the stroke arc for repeatable delivery. SAM PuttLab data shows optimized head weight decreases face angle variability by 18–22%, meaning more putts start on line.

Fine-Tuning Your Stroke with Micro-Weight Adjustments
Adjusting putter weights reprograms your stroke neurologically, not just mechanically. After identifying your ideal swingweight, refine further using removable back weights or shaft inserts in 2–10g increments. If you decelerate into impact, a +5g increase adds inertia, promoting smoother acceleration and reducing tension. If you jab the takeaway, a -5g reduction encourages earlier release and better rhythm.
